Definitions of centilitre word

  • countable noun centilitre A centilitre is a unit of volume in the metric system equal to ten millilitres or one-hundredth of a litre. 3
  • noun centilitre one hundredth of a litre 3
  • noun centilitre one 100th of a liter, equivalent to 0.6102 cubic inch, or 0.338 U.S. fluid ounce. Abbreviation: cl. 1
  • noun centilitre A unit of volume or capacity of one hundredth of a litre. Symbol: cl. 1

Origin of centilitre

First appearance:

before 1795
One of the 43% newest English words
From the French word centilitre, dating back to 1795-1805. See centi-, liter
